From e87e5a3c6274eb08c98dbcdddf7a747ca2cbb6f3 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Mike McLean Date: Tue, 9 Jun 2015 16:09:35 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] org-mac-link.el: Reduce Outlook App confusion M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it * org-mac-link.el (org-mac-outlook-message-open, org-as-get-selected-outlook-mail): Specify Microsoft Outlook.app non-ambiguously If the user has: - a virtual solution (Parallels, etc.) - with Office for PC installed - and configured to expose WinTel applications to the Macintosh Finder The AppleScript commands may try to select the WinTel version of "Microsoft Outlook". This—obviously—doesn’t work. By adding the Mac ~.app~ file extension and path, we reduce this confusion and more reliably call the Macintosh version of Outlook.
